Marinated Strawberries with Mint

Contributed by: Melinda



4 cups sliced fresh strawberries
1 tbl granulated sugar
2 tbl Grand Marnier or Chambord or other fruit liqueur
pinch salt
2 tbl chopped fresh mint leaves
  • Place strawberries in a bowl with sugar and liqueur
  • Stir to combine well and refrigerate at least 2 hours, stirring a couple of times
  • When ready to serve, chop mint leaves and add to the strawberries
  • Serve in small bowls with some of the syrup from the bottom of the bowl

    This is a nice dessert accompanied by a cordial glass of the liqueur used in the recipe or with a nice sparkling wine.
